Journal: Virology
Article Title: The HPV16 E7 oncoprotein increases the expression of Oct3/4 and stemness-related genes and augments cell self-renewal.
doi: 10.1016/j.virol.2016.09.020
Figure Lengend Snippet: Fig. 5. Expression of the stem cell-related genes Sox2, Nanog, and Fgf4 in cells expressing the HPV16 E7 oncoprotein. (A and B) A real-time RT-PCR (RT-qPCR) analysis was performed to determine the mRNA expression levels of Sox2, Nanog and Fgf4 in PHK and Saos-2 cells. The RT-qPCR experiments were performed with three in- dependent cultures, and the values are expressed as the means 7 SD (normalized to β2M). (C and D) Western blot analysis of Sox2, Nanog and Fgf4 proteins in PHK and Saos-2 cells. Western blot experiments were performed with three independent cultures, and the expression levels were normalized to those of β-actin. A representative experiment is shown. (E) E7 mRNA expression in PHK and Saos-2 cells stably transfected with E7. The black arrows indicate the expression of E7 and β2M mRNAs in monolayer cell cultures. The analysis was performed in cells that were stably transfected with the HPV16 E7 oncogene. A t test was used to assess the differences in the protein expression levels. Statistical significance was determined as Po0.05. PHK: primary human keratinocytes.
Article Snippet: The Oct3/4 antibody (ab19857, Abcam, USA) was used at a dilution of 1:500, and Sox2 (Sc-20088, Santa Cruz Biotechnology, USA), Nanog (Sc-134218, Santa Cruz Biotechnology, USA), Fgf4 (Sc-1361, Santa Cruz Biotechnology, USA) and β-actin (Sc-130617, Santa Cruz Biotechnology, USA) antibodies were used at a dilution of 1:1,000.
